Department of Environmental Science and Engineering
The College of Environmental Science and Engineering developed on the basis of the original College of Environmental Science. Currently, it consists of four bachelor degree programs: environmental science, ecological science, environmental engineering and applied chemistry. Among them, environmental science and ecological science are our key and specialty programs. And t he College is known for its strong expertise and academic excellence in the field of atmospheric science, ecological environment and environmental pollution control. At present, there are 3 master degree programs and 1 doctor degree program in the department. There are research and education units, including the Research Center of environment conservation and the provincial teaching demonstration center of environmental science and engineering.
At present, there are more than 600 undergraduates and postgraduates in the college. And there are 40 teachers, including 5 professors and 8 assistant professors. Among these teachers there are young specialists of ¡°Special Achievements for Jiangsu Province¡±, candidates of Jiangsu 333 Project, candidates of National ¡°Bai-qian-wan¡± Talent Project, one key teacher supported by the Ministry of Education, academic chair persons of ¡°Qing Lan Project¡± in Jiangsu Province, excellent young scholars of ¡°Qing Lan¡± Project in Jiangsu Province, etc.. During recent years, the staff has undertaken many research projects, among which there are 5 projects supported by National Natural Science Foundation of China, more than 20 projects supported by provincial or ministerial institutions, and 15 projects supported by the university. Moreover, they have published more than 200 papers in different journals (almost 40 were published in SCI, EI, or ISTP journals), 4 textbooks (co-compiler), one monograph, and won 2 scientific and technological progress awards bestowed by provincial and ministerial institutions.
Through all kinds of activities, our students have practiced and enhanced their professional quality and capability. For example, they established the Environment Conservation Institute and organized a series of activities, which arouses wide attention of the media as well as the society. And they won a prize in Marshland Ambassador Program in 2004 as well as other 10 national and provincial awards.
Applied Chemistry £º We aim at cultivating students to grasp the general theory, elementary knowledge and experimental skills in chemistry, and develop the capability for applied research, technological development, scientific and technical management, and marketing. Then they could become professional personnel in chemical enterprises, scientific research institutes, and institutions of higher learning. And they are enabled to take up scientific research, technical development, technological design, management of production and operations, laboratory management and scientific and technical information in the field of applied electrochemistry, organic polymer materials, synthesis of fine chemicals, comprehensive utilization of waste gas, waste water and solid wastes by industrial enterprises. The main courses are: inorganic chemistry, analytical chemistry, instrumental analysis , organic chemistry, chemicophysics, principles of chemical industry, applied electrochemistry, synthesis of fine chemicals, organic synthesis, chemical engineering, chemical engineering cartography, etc.
Ecological Science : We aim at cultivating students to grasp the general theory, elementary knowledge and basic skills in ecological science so that they are able to carry out research, teaching, management, and work like that in scientific and technical institutes, institutions of higher learning, enterprises as well as government departments. At the same time, students are equipped with the general theory and professional skills of modern ecology, and can adapt to sustainable development. The main courses are: ecology, biology, environment, geoscientific foundation, environmental eco-engineering, environmental humanities, environmental chemistry, computer programming, remote sensing technology and application, environment information system, simulation of ecological system, computer data management, computer networks, etc.
Environmental Engineering : We aim at cultivating students to become professional personnel with the basic knowledge of chemistry, microbiology, water pollution control, air pollution control, noise control, solid waste disposal and reutilization, environment quality monitoring, etc., and with the capability for the monitoring, manipulation and disposal of wastes, environment quality appraisement, environment programme and management, etc., so that they are able to take up environment programme, management, research and development, and appraisement in government departments, environment protection departments, scientific and technical institutes, or to become advanced engineers and technicians of environmental engineering who take up teaching in institutions of higher learning. The main courses are: inorganic and analytical chemistry, organic chemistry, chemicophysics, environment monitoring, environment science and technology, the control project of waste gas, waste water and solid wastes, environment quality appraisement, environment microbiology, etc..
Environmental Science : We aim at cultivating students to grasp the g eneral theory, elementary knowledge and basic skills in environmental science so as to enable them to take up teaching, research, environment management, etc. in scientific and technical institutes, institutions of higher learning, enterprises, government departments, etc.. The discipline mainly focuses on the study of the formation, development, regulation, control and reconstruction of the environmental system. The main courses are: advanced mathematics, general physics, general biology, environmental chemistry, ecology, environmental biology, environmental engineering, environmental management and regulations, environment quality appraisement, computer programming, remote sensing technology and application, environment information system, computer networks, etc.. Our graduates mainly take up environmental science, teaching, research, management, and work like that in departments of resources and environment, scientific and technical institutes, institutions of higher learning, enterprises as well as government departments.
